版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
1、MODBUS 测试工具 SLAVE-TCPIP目录1、功能概述22、工具基本参数23、参数设置34、显示设置45、通讯参数设定56、工程实例详解66.1 创建工程66.2 添加设备通道66.3 模拟调试87、查看通讯数据帧9MODBUS 测试工具SLAVE-TCPIP2013/05/241、功能概述Modbus Slave 调试工具,是用来模Modbus 设备的工具,主要用来模拟 Modbus 从站设备接收主站令包回送数据包。常用模拟实际设备进行调试。Modbus Slave 是 Modbus 子设备模拟工具,帮助Modbus 通讯设备开发进行Modbus 通讯协议的模拟和测试。在调试 MOD
2、BUS 主设备时,可以以电脑为从设备模拟 MODBUS 通讯,方便调试。MODBUS SLAVE 软件可以方便的模拟多个站号的 MODBUS 从设备并可以直观的通讯报文信息,大大加快调试速度。 可以 32 个窗口中模拟多达 32 个 Modbus 子设备,支持功能01, 02, 03, 04, 05, 06, 15, 16, 22 和 23 监视串口数据。支持以下Modbus 协议: RTU、ASCII、Modbus TCP功能码:01:线圈状态02:输入状态03:保持寄存器04:输入寄存器05:强置单线圈06:预置单寄存器15:强置多线圈16:预置多寄存器22:位操作寄存器23:读/写寄存器
3、Modbus-SLAVE 主要分为 SLAVE-RTU、SLAVE-ASCII、SLAVE-TCPIP,本章主要讲解的是SLAVE-TCPIP。工具可以去中心-常用工具中。MODBUS 测试工具SLAVE-TCPIP2013/05/242、工具基本参数File: 可以执行新建文件、打开/关闭文件、保存、另存为、打印操作;Connection:设置连接方式,默认为“No connection”,需手动设置连接方式;Setup:参数设置;Display: 数据显示方式设置, 默认情况下,寄存器数据的显示方式为 Signed 方式(16 进制无符号二进制), 如果用户要以其他数值方式显示,可以通过此
4、菜单进行选择设置;ID:表示模拟的 Modbus 子设备的设备地址;红字部分,表示当前的错误状态。点击对应的寄存器,即可修改对应寄存器的值或者状态。3、参数设置点击菜单“Setup”中“Slave Definition. F2”进行参数设置。MODBUS 测试工具SLAVE-TCPIP2013/05/24A. Slave 为 Modbus 从站的地址,对应主画面中的 ID 值,默认为 1。B. Function 为寄存器功能码的选择,共四种,分别对应关系如下:注:Modbus Poll 软件中 03,04 与MCGS 的标注有所不同,使用时请注意。C. Address 为寄存器起始地址。默认从
5、 1 开始。对应MCGS 的寄存器地址。D. Length 为寄存器连续个数。默认为 10 个。对应 MCGS 的通道数量。4、显示设置数据显示方式设置:默认情况下,寄存器数据的显示方式为 Signed 方式(16 进制无符号二制),数据范围为-3276832767。如果用户要以其他数值方式显示,可以通过菜单“Display”进行选择设置,如下图所示:MODBUS 测试工具SLAVE-TCPIP2013/05/24序号FunctionMCGS地址举例101 Read Coils0 输出继电器00001202 Read Discreteinputs1 输入继电器10001303 Read Hol
6、ding Registers4 输出继电器40001404 Read Input Registers3 输入继电器30001地址格式设置:Modbus Slave 默认使用 PLC 地址,“Display”菜单中“PLC Addresses(Base1)”为默认选中状态,默认寄存器的起始地址从 1 开始,此点与 MCGS 的Modbus 串口和 TCP数据转发驱动是相同的。如果测试时需要设置起始地址为 0 开始,可选择“ProtocolAddresses(Base0)”。一般情况下使用默认 PLC 地址即可。5、通讯参数设定点击菜单“Connection”中“Connect.F3”进行通讯参数
7、设置。选择“TCP/IP”方式,点击“OK”,设置完成。操作过程中,为防止文档丢失,可先对文档进行另存为操作。MODBUS 测试工具SLAVE-TCPIP2013/05/246、工程实例详解6.1 创建工程可以按如下步骤建立样例工程:1鼠标单击文件菜单中“新建工程”选项,如果 MCGS 嵌入版安装在 D 盘根目录下,则会在 D:MCGSEWORK下自动生成新建工程,默认的工程名为:“新建工程 X.MCE”(X表示新建工程的顺序号,如:0、1、2 等)。2选择文件菜单中的“工程另存为”菜单项,弹出文件保存窗口。在文件名一栏内输入“通讯_MODBUS 测试工具 SLAVE-TCPIP”,点击“保存
8、”按钮,工程创建完毕。6.2 添加设备通道添加设备通道的步骤:1在“设备窗口”中双击“设备窗口”图标进入。2点击工具条中的“工具箱”图标,打开“设备工具箱”。3单击“设备工具箱”中的“设备管理”按钮,弹出窗口。4选择“莫迪康 ModbusTCP”驱动,单击“增加”按钮,把驱动添加到设备工具箱。5双击“通用 TCP/IP 父设备”,然后双击“莫迪康 ModbusTCP”驱动。MODBUS 测试工具SLAVE-TCPIP2013/05/246双击“通用 TCP/IP 父设备”,弹出通用 TCP/IP 设备属性编辑。网络类型:1-TCP服务器/客户设置:0-客户本地 IP 地址:127.168.1.
9、1本地端:3000IP 地址:127.168.1.1端:502注意:IP 地址的开头必须设置为 127,因为在同一台电脑上模拟,所以本地 IP 地址和远程 IP 地址设置为一样,本地端和端按照图片设置,其中端必须设置为 502。7双击“设备 0莫迪康ModbusTCP”,弹出如下图框:MODBUS 测试工具SLAVE-TCPIP2013/05/248点击右侧一栏“删除设备通道”按钮,删除不需要的通道。9点击“增加设备通道”按钮,弹出添加设备通道的框,选择“4 区输出寄存器”,数据类型选择“16 位 无符号二进制”,通道地址填写“1”,通道个数选择“10”个,读写方式选择“读写”点击“确认”。6.3 模拟调试Modbus-slave 测试工具按照之前的设置方法设置,对应 4 区的 1-10 号地址即可,点击MCGS 设备编辑窗口中的“启动设备调试”,实现模拟通讯。MODBUS 测试工具SLAVE-TCPIP2013/05/247、查看通讯数据帧点击“Display”菜单中的“Communication”,可以调出串口收发数据帧监视信息框,
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 《复合反应》课件
- 《堂教学的案例研究》课件
- 《相关分析梁应》课件
- 陈文鹤运动生理学教案2024全新升级
- 头部保暖护理
- 外科皮肤疾病患者的护理
- 电子门铃 课程设计
- 电子设计基础课程设计
- 电子琴数电课程设计
- 竹林砍伐合同协议书(2篇)
- 浙江省j12联盟2024-2025学年八年级上学期11月期中考试数学试题
- 广东省广州市番禺区2021-2022学年第一学期九年级物理期末试题(含答案)
- 《我的白鸽》课件
- 国开2024年《中国法律史》平时作业1-3答案
- MOOC 国际私法-暨南大学 中国大学慕课答案
- 大学生职业规划大赛成长赛道参赛作品
- GB 17790-2008家用和类似用途空调器安装规范
- 五年级上册数学课件 -《平行四边形的面积》 人教版(共15张PPT)
- 学困生的分类及特点
- 皮亚杰认知发展阶段理论PPT参考课件.ppt
- 品管圈(产科)
评论
0/150
提交评论